Welcome to all parents and
coaches and most important Players:
NYS is holding the 3rd grade Friendly Tournament on October 13th at Countryside field.
This is in lieu of the regular Saturday's game and is organized as a advanced
clinic supervised by MPS, a professional organization working with NYS on
several of our training programs.
We
encourage you to bring the entire family to this event and enjoy the day. There
will be shirts and food at the field.
Many
hours were spent organizing the event and we intended to keep it small, and to
the special group of third graders only. We believe that the players at this age
are prime candidates for development and already have acquired a good
understanding of the game and are starting to master techniques that seemed
strange and impossible just a year ago. Our coaches are in the frontline
reinforcing these techniques and we are grateful to have them working with our
young players.

From the tourney organizers to all coaches and parents:
Here at last is the schedule for the upcoming 3rd
Grade Tournament. All games will take place on October 13 (rain date
Oct 27) at Countryside fields.
Please be sure to arrive at the fields one-half hour prior to the stated time
of the first game, so that we may start and finish on time.
While we tried to take the results of the last
four weeks into consideration for the purposes of team placement, we recognize
that not every team's record accurately reflects its progress this season.
There are bound to be some mismatches, and we apologize in advance for those.
We hope that all players will enjoy an opportunity to spend a few hours
kicking the ball around with their friends, whatever the scores may be.
As a reminder, the tournament will be in a
round-robin format, with each team playing every team in its group. Each
game will be 20 minutes long, with 10 minute breaks between the games. 3
points will be awarded for a win, 1 point for a tie, and 0 points for a loss.
At the end of each group tournament, the players on the two
teams with the most points in that group will receive medals. Goal
differential will not be taken into account.
